At its best, independent cinema invites us to see things from someone else’s perspective and inspires an honest conversation about the world around us. That’s why the Brooklyn
Film Festival prides itself on never censoring its filmmakers, offering a range of narratives, sensibilities, and arguments that explore every aspect of human experience from different
points of view.

"Something to Offend Everyone" finds a fun and ironic way to invite people to keep an open mind and consider thoughts, ideas, and nuances that don’t align with that of their own.

Inspired by the stereotypical human resources videos that employees nationwide have to watch every year, we set out to teach prospective festival audience members how to share what they’re about to see with the rest of the world. Of course, it fails miserably. To learn how to talk about the Brooklyn Film Festival visit: http://howtotalkaboutbff.com.

For out of home executions, “Something to Offend Everyone” portrays a series of very annoyed characters expressing their anger at being offended in unexpected ways.
